Tourizm Guidance Master's Degree Programme without Thesis (S.E.)

Tourist Guidance Master’s Degree (Non-thesis)

General Information

Students are accepted to programme of Tourist Guidance Master’s Degree (non-thesis) since 2016-2017. The program includes 120 credits (ECTS) consists of courses and a thesis. In Master's Degree Programme in Tourism and Hotel Management, students are required to complete a 120 credits (ECTS) and a term project. The programme consists of 13 core and 2 elective courses no less than 30 credits and a final term project. The term project is evaluated as “pass” or “fail”.

5. Recognition of Prior Learning

Eskişehir Osmangazi University students who have begun the learning process for foreign language courses (English, French, German or Arabic) in foreign student preparatory classes or in programmes in which they have been enrolled, or who have completed this process through other means and who believe that they have attained the necessary learning results have the right to enter the relevant exemption exam. Students who attain passing grades from these exams will be exempt from the relevant lesson in the curriculum and this will be recorded on the student’s transcript.

In accordance with the principles determined by the Eskişehir Osmangazi University Senate students from other universities are accepted for the equivalent master's degree programs by lateral transfer.

6. Proficiency Requirements and Norms

It’s essential that students must be succeed at all courses, and must not get FF, DZ or YZ grade. In this program, students must complete at least 120 ECTS credits and grade point average must be at least 3,00 out of 4,00.

7. Program Profile (Objective)

Purpose of the programme is to raise versatile candidates of tourist guidance that will introduce Turkey to different cultures in the best fit in the concept of the Act of 3626.

9. Employment Opportunity for Graduates

Graduates with a master's degree (non-thesis) are eligible to (terms apply) work as national official tour guides either personal or hired by travel agencies and tour operators. Besides, tour guides can work for both private and public organisations.
